Electro-hydraulic marine crane, lifting capacity: 5t (Technical supply specification)


1. General Data (Operating Conditions)

  • Ambient temperature: -25°C to +34°C
  • Vessel heel: 10°
  • Vessel trim: 2°
  • Sea state: 3
  • Wind load (cargo above water): up to 400 Pa
  • Vessel vibration: accounted for in the design

2. Application

  • Loading and unloading of equipment in port and at sea.

Electro-Hydraulic Marine Research Crane: Engineering Solutions for Extreme Operating Conditions

Consider a research vessel operating in the Barents Sea. With an ambient temperature of -25°C, sea state 3 conditions, and the requirement to handle a 5t oceanographic research payload on deck, standard equipment fails to meet operational demands. This specialized application requires the electro-hydraulic marine crane designed by Izhora Hydrosystems.

Limitations of Standard Marine Cranes

Marine research operations involve handling diverse equipment under severe environmental conditions. Research vessels encounter operating parameters that exceed the capabilities of standard marine cranes. Safe handling of complex scientific payloads must be maintained at a vessel heel of up to 10°, vessel trim of up to 2°, and under continuous vessel vibration. Furthermore, the equipment must remain fully operational across an ambient temperature range from arctic conditions of -25°C to tropical environments of +34°C.

Conventional cranes frequently fail to comply with these extreme operational requirements. Standard units are either oversized, lack sufficient structural resistance to marine loads, or necessitate dedicated onboard machinery spaces. Historically, domestic shipbuilders relied on foreign procurement to source equipment meeting these technical criteria.


Engineering Solutions for Marine Environments

Engineers at Izhora Hydrosystems have developed a knuckle-boom crane configuration featuring an 18m maximum outreach and continuous 360-degree slewing. The 5t rated capacity is maintained at maximum outreach, while the boom assembly can be retracted to a minimum outreach of 2.2m to optimize deck space.

The structural and mechanical design centers on an integrated hydraulic system. The entire hydraulic power pack and valve assembly are housed inside the crane column (slewing pedestal), eliminating the need for external deck-mounted piping or auxiliary machinery spaces. The complete system is powered via a single shipboard electrical feeder.

For Arctic operations, the equipment integrates an electrical enclosure heating system and a hydraulic oil pre-heating system. These thermal management solutions ensure reliable starting and continuous operation at ambient temperatures down to -25°C.


Technical Specifications

The operational parameters are engineered for marine applications. A 30m maximum hook travel enables operations with deep-sea equipment, while a hoisting speed of 10 m/min ensures efficient load handling during vessel motion. Control flexibility is provided by a dual-station configuration consisting of a stationary control panel and a portable remote control unit with a 15m cable, allowing the operator optimal visibility during deck operations.

All electrical and mechanical components feature IP56 protection ratings to withstand heavy seas and severe weather conditions. The 250W boom-tip floodlight complies with the same ingress protection standard, enabling uninterrupted operations during polar night conditions.

3.1.2 Main Technical Parameters

ParameterValue
Rated capacity at maximum outreach5 t
Maximum outreach18 m
Minimum outreach2.2 m
Slewing sector360° continuous
Slewing speed1 rpm
Hoisting speed10 m/min
Hook travel30 m
Crane configurationKnuckle-boom
Hydraulic power pack locationIntegrated into crane pedestal, no shipboard installation required
Power supplySingle feeder from shipboard main, 3-phase, 400 V, 50 Hz

4.  Additional Requirements

Electrical Equipment

  • Grounding bolts and cable glands for cable entry included
  • Complete grounding cable provided, minimum length 3 m
  • Ingress protection rating:
    • Open deck installation: IP56
    • Indoor installation: IP44

Control System

  • Portable remote control unit:
    • Ingress protection rating: IP56
    • Cable length: 15 m
  • Stationary control panel: IP56 ingress protection rating
  • Control station equipped with alarm signaling and an integrated control console for all crane functions
  • Operator cabin not required
  • User interface in Russian

Auxiliary Equipment

  • Internal illumination inside the crane pedestal
  • Interface for connection to the shipboard Integrated Automation System (IAS)
  • 250W boom-tip floodlight mounted on the crane boom nose
  • Anti-condensation heating for electrical enclosures
  • Hydraulic oil pre-heating and cooling systems included
